Just won a box of robusto. Have smoked singles from my local shop in all the shapes offered including double corona, toro,and torpedo. Found out that I perfer the robusto best with a nice even flavor from end to end. Mostly smoke maddies but this stick is gonna stay in my regular rotation for a while. Anybody else smoking these?

Smoked my first last night. Never had a box pressed or a torpedo before so it was a big first for me. I was impressed with it. Slightly spicey but not peppery. Wierd I didn't think I'd ever find that in a cigar. I thought they were the same thing. Good smoke though...
